Cheeky birds dominate last day of business
Concern about the winged creatures took off in the upper house just as the Seanad and Dáil wound-down for their well deserved two-month long summer holiday.
“I have nothing against pigeons — I can take or leave pigeons — but I am very much against seagulls,” Senator Ned O’Sullivan was keen to point out lest anyone suspect he was orniphobic — a bird hater in general, rather than just anti-seagull in particular.
